Beetroot Burgers

June 26

Gone are the days of bland, boring veggie burgers! My beetroot patties are earthy from the beetroot and sweet from the carrots making them a wholesome and tasty meat-free alternative. Recipe from my cookbook FRESH!

  • time 40 mins
  • serves Serves 6
  • video
Method
  1. Heat about 1tbsp of the oil in a large frying pan over a medium heat. Sauté the onion and garlic for 4-5 mins or until softened. Add the grated vegetables and cool, stirring, for about 5 mins until wilted, then drain off any liquid.
  2. Place the oats, chickpeas, tahini and egg yolks in a food processor and pulse to combine. Transfer the mixture to a bowl, stir through the grated vegetables and coriander, and season generously with salt and pepper.
  3. Form the mixture into 6 burgers and chill for about 30 mins (or up to 24 hours). Heat the remaining oil in a non-stick frying pan over a medium heat and cook the burgers, in batches if necessary, for about 2-3 mins each side until golden.
  4. Serve the burgers in toasted sourdough buns with the hummus, avocado, beansprouts and red cabbage.

Ingredients

3 tbsp olive oil

1 red onion, finely chopped

2 cloves of garlic, crushed

2 raw beetroot, peeled and grated

1 courgettes, grated

2 large carrot, grated

1 cup of porridge oats

14 oz tin chickpeas, drained

3 tbsp tahini paste

1 large free-range egg

4 spring onions finely sliced

3 tbsp chopped coriander

Sea salt and freshly ground black pepper

To serve:

Wholeweat sourdough buns, split and toasted

Chickpea Hummus

Avocado slices

Beansprouts

Shredded red cabbage
